Among other things, Veliaj said that there is an interest from German, Israeli and Japanese companies for the free economic zone in Tirana.
"We have already received the license from the Government, we have made the investment in the first phase, the preparation of all lots has started, we have started the promotion campaign. It is not about silos where we will work in fashion, but about new technologies, that is, things that are the jobs of the future with very good salaries", said Veliaj.
Veliaj also said that work is being done on the road infrastructure so that the work force is not limited by the lack of infrastructure.
"To carry out these works, we need to create a company that will follow all these processes related to the free economic zone", said Veliaj.
He said that in the free economic zone, referring to the cases in Skopje, Tetovo and Athens, he thinks that the geographical position in Tirana is more favorable, adding that we can have 5 to 7 thousand jobs.
